About Wang Da-wu

Wang Da-wu is a scholar working on Pathology and Forensic Medicine, Pharmacology, Epidemiology, Geriatrics and Gerontology and Public Health, Environmental and Occupational Health, having authored 11 papers that have together received 394 indexed citations. Recurring topics across this work include Spine and Intervertebral Disc Pathology (3 papers), Healthcare and Venom Research (2 papers), Sirtuins and Resveratrol in Medicine (2 papers), Sleep and Work-Related Fatigue (1 paper), Nanoplatforms for cancer theranostics (1 paper), Pain Mechanisms and Treatments (1 paper), Musculoskeletal pain and rehabilitation (1 paper) and Microbial Metabolites in Food Biotechnology (1 paper). The work is most often cited by research in Geriatrics and Gerontology (51 citations), Pathology and Forensic Medicine (157 citations), Pharmacology (80 citations), Rehabilitation (30 citations) and Rheumatology (51 citations). Wang Da-wu has collaborated with scholars based in China and Iran. Frequent co-authors include Zhenming Hu, Jieliang Shen, Jie Hao, Wei Jiang, Xiaojun Zhang, Fang Ji, Liangbo Lin, Wen Dong, Yanjin He and Yi Luo. Their work appears in journals such as Scientific Reports, Journal of Rehabilitation Medicine, Journal of Orthopaedic Surgery and Research, Cancer Medicine and Frontiers in Neurology.
